Choosing a Casino Online

A casino online is a gaming platform that allows players to wager on games such as roulette, blackjack and slots from their computer or mobile device. These websites offer a wide variety of games and are designed to replicate the feel of traditional brick-and-mortar casinos. Online casinos also feature secure payment methods and 24/7 customer support. They are licensed by reputable gambling authorities and implement strong security protocols.

Choosing the right casino is essential for beginners and experienced gamblers alike. Players must research the site and its license to ensure that it is regulated. They should also check out the security and banking options available before depositing any money. A trustworthy online casino should accept multiple payment methods such as credit cards, e-wallets and cryptocurrencies. This will allow players from different regions to play without any issues.

Another important factor in choosing an online casino is the bonuses and promotions offered by the site. These can help boost a player’s bankroll and give them the opportunity to try out new games. Many casino sites also have VIP programs and loyalty rewards for regular players. These can include cashback, free spins and access to exclusive events.
